Options trading without picking a direction is one of the most powerful ideas beginners miss. How to trade options neutrally means collecting premium while the stock stays in a range, and the short strangle and iron condor are the two most common ways to do it.

This episode of Calculated Risk builds both strategies live on IWM, compares them side by side on probability, theta, buying power, and risk profile, and explains exactly when each one makes sense for your account size and experience level. If you are just starting out, the answer is clear. If you are more experienced, the trade-off is worth understanding deeply.
